    Services Offered: Beyond the Flames

    Alright, let's get into the specifics of what the New Hanover Park Fire Station offers. When we think of a fire station, the first thing that comes to mind is often battling blazes, right? But the services they provide go way beyond just extinguishing fires. They are prepared for a wide range of emergency scenarios.

    Of course, fire suppression is a major part of what they do. This includes not just putting out fires but also providing rescue services for people trapped in burning buildings or other hazardous situations. They're equipped with specialized gear, from breathing apparatuses to thermal imaging cameras, to locate and save people in distress. It’s an incredibly dangerous job, but they do it with courage and dedication. Then there's Emergency Medical Services (EMS). Many fire stations, including this one, have paramedics and EMTs on staff who are trained to provide medical care at the scene of an emergency. They can quickly assess the situation, provide life-saving treatment, and transport patients to the hospital. This is often the first point of contact for medical emergencies, and their quick response can make all the difference.

    Hazardous material response is another key service. When there's a spill of dangerous chemicals or other hazardous substances, the fire station has the specialized training and equipment to handle it safely. This includes containing the spill, protecting the environment, and decontaminating the area. Technical rescue is another area where they excel. This can involve anything from rescuing someone trapped in a confined space to performing a high-angle rescue. The team is equipped with specialized tools and techniques to handle these complex situations. Firefighters also provide wildland fire suppression. Given the risk of wildfires in some areas, the fire station is prepared to fight these blazes, protecting both lives and the environment.

    They also handle vehicle extrication. This involves removing people from vehicles after a car accident. This is another dangerous task and needs to be done with precision and care. They need to stabilize the vehicle, assess the injuries, and carefully remove the occupants. And lastly, fire inspections and prevention are vital parts of the services offered. Firefighters conduct regular inspections of buildings and businesses to identify potential fire hazards and ensure compliance with fire codes. They also conduct fire investigations to determine the cause of fires and help prevent future incidents. Fire safety education programs are also provided to the community to increase awareness of fire hazards and promote fire prevention.

    How to Support Your Local Fire Station

    Want to show your support for the New Hanover Park Fire Station? Great! There are several ways you can get involved and make a difference. Follow fire safety guidelines. This is the most basic thing you can do. Make sure you have working smoke detectors and carbon monoxide detectors in your home. Regularly test and maintain them. Be careful when cooking and using heating appliances. Properly store and dispose of flammable materials. Following these guidelines helps prevent fires and reduces the risk to firefighters. Participate in community events. Attend events hosted by the fire station, such as open houses, safety demonstrations, and fundraising events. This is a great way to show your support and get to know the firefighters and the station. Donate to the fire department or volunteer. Many fire departments rely on donations and volunteers to supplement their funding and resources. You can donate money, equipment, or your time to support their work. Educate yourself and your family about fire safety. Learn about fire hazards and how to prevent fires. Teach your children about fire safety and create a fire escape plan. This knowledge can save lives. Advocate for fire safety in your community. Support policies and initiatives that promote fire safety. Contact your elected officials and let them know that you support funding for the fire department and fire prevention programs. Show appreciation for firefighters. Take the time to thank firefighters for their service. Send them a thank-you card, bring them treats, or simply offer a kind word of appreciation when you see them.
